Main / Comics / Zend framework project structure
Zend framework project structure download
The following describes the use cases for each directory as listed. application/: This directory contains your application. It will house the MVC system, as well as configurations, services used, and your bootstrap file. configs/: The application- wide configuration directory. controllers/, models/, and views/: These directories . Many developers seek guidance on the best project structure for a Zend Framework project in a relatively flexible environment. A "flexible" environment is one in which the developer can manipulate their file systems and web server configurations as needed to achieve the most ideal project structure to run and secure their. Many developers seek guidance on the best project structure for a Zend Framework project in a relatively flexible environment. A “flexible” environment is one in which the developer can manipulate their file systems and web server configurations as needed to achieve the most ideal project structure to run and secure their.
The directory structure for modules should mimic that of the application/ directory in the recommended project structure. configs/. controllers/. helpers/. forms/. layouts/. filters/. helpers/. scripts/. models/. services/. views/. filters/. helpers/. scripts/. The purpose of these directories. 15 Dec Getting Started with Zend Framework 2 Part Zend Framework 2 Project Structure, Today I'll share with you Zend Framework 2 Project Structure. 16 Apr To quickly answer your final question - ZF2 indeed doesn't care about the directory structure. Or I should rather say - it doesn't have a predefined structure. That is the reason it has the autoloader configurations and class maps ( depending on which approach you choose to use). The 'default' autoloader (see ).
Vendor is where composer installs dependencies and libraries, config is where configuration lives, data is for cache etc, public is where your and css/ js/img assets are, you are really interested in module directory that contains application modules. For the start you only really need one module - Application, inside. 16 Apr The answer is no, there is no predifined structure for Zend Framework 2 applications, contrary to ZF1. You could read more in the Rob Allen's post: Thoughts on module directory structure, which explains how you can change the modules directory structure whilst respecting the recommanded standards. I am sure you have already seen the official document from Zend regarding this topic: Recommended Project Structure for Zend Framework MVC Applications Nevertheless the great thing about the ZF in general is that it allows for flexible structures.